Trainee Kim Eunbi Leaves YG For Health Reasons - What Effect Will Her Departure Have On The Upcoming Girl Group?

Many fans will remember Kim Eunbi, as the participant on Mnet's Superstar K2. After her participation on the singing competition program, she trained in YG Entertainment with another Superstar K2 participant, Kang Seung Yoon. Although Kang Seung Yoon recently made his debut with the highly publicized group WINNER, YG's newest girl group was kept secret for a long time. 

Kim Eunbi was one of the three girls, along with Kim Jisoo and Jenny Kim, who were supposed to debut as the new girl group for YG Entertainment this coming November. It would have been YG's second girl group after 2NE1, who debuted in 2009. However, recently it was revealed that Kim Eunbi would no longer be part of the group throwing their debut back into uncertainty.

It has been revealed that Kim Eunbi left YG Entertainment 6 months ago due to health issues, specifically pain due to a herniated disk, the agency reported in a recent statement"It is true (that she left)," a YG Entertainment rep stated. "It is regrettable that someone who had practiced hard and long to realise her dream had to leave. I think she had decided that promotional activities would be too stressful for her health conditions.

Along with revealing the details of Kim Eunbi's departure and health, YG released a statement regarding the new girl group in general. "It is true that we are in the final stages of album production," they said. "Even though we are not sure if we are able to make it for November, the debut will definitely be within this year."

The company also mentioned "the members have been trainees for 3 years," indicating that they don't want to keep the members waiting much longer.
